The Masterclass Certificate plays a pivotal role in empowering underrepresented groups in today’s market, particularly in the UK, where diversity and inclusion are increasingly prioritized. According to recent data, only 8% of senior leadership roles in the UK are held by individuals from ethnic minority backgrounds, and women occupy just 34% of board positions in FTSE 350 companies. These statistics highlight the urgent need for targeted upskilling initiatives, such as Masterclass Certificates, to bridge the gap and foster equitable opportunities.
